Dolphins down Meridian 4-2 to sweep weekend series

Delgado improves to 30-9 overall and 5-3 in conference play...

Delgado defeated Meridian Community College 4-2 Sunday afternoon at Kirsch-Rooney Stadium to sweep the Eagles in this weekend's Miss-Lou conference series. 

Frankie Watts' sacrifice fly in the second inning plated Troy Lewis (who reached base on a single) for the first run of the game. Delgado (30-9, 5-3) carried the 1-0 lead until the seventh, when Garrett Larosa scored on Grant Hill's fielder's choice to tie the game 1-1. In the bottom of the inning, Josh Watkins reached on a walk before Austin Barrois' two-run homerun lifted the Dolphins to a 3-1 lead. The next at-bat, Chris Eades also homered to expand the Delgado lead to 4-1. Meridian plated a run in the ninth on Michael Druhan's RBI single, which scored LaRosa who reached on a double. Relief pitcher Jonathan Ebersole retired the next two batters to end the game and give Delgado the 4-2 victory...the team's thirtieth win of the 2014 campaign. Ebersole earned his second win on the mound in relief of starter Jordan Priddle, who pitched 5 2/3 innings.

Delgado will host LSU-Eunice this weekend with a Friday 3:00 doubleheader and a single game on Saturday at 1:00 at Kirsch-Rooney Stadium.
